Why a Snowboarding Helmet is Essential
Snowboarding helmets are designed to protect your head from injuries during falls or collisions. The sport involves high speeds and unpredictable terrain, making falls a common occurrence. A helmet significantly reduces the risk of head injuries, allowing you to enjoy the slopes with peace of mind.
Key Features of a Snowboarding Helmet
When selecting a snowboarding helmet, there are several essential features to consider:
-
Impact Resistance: A good helmet should be made of high-quality materials that can absorb shocks and protect against serious injuries.
-
Fit and Comfort: A helmet should fit snugly without being too tight. Look for adjustable straps and liners that can customize the fit.
-
Ventilation: Snowboarding is a physically demanding activity, and proper ventilation helps regulate temperature and prevent overheating.
-
Weight: A lightweight helmet is preferred for comfort and ease of use, especially for long days on the slopes.
-
Style: While protection is the priority, many helmets offer sleek designs and bright colors to match your snowboarding gear.
How to Choose the Best Snowboarding Helmet
Choosing the right helmet can be daunting given the variety of options available. Here are some tips to guide you in selecting your ideal helmet:
-
Assess Your Skill Level: Beginners may prioritize comfort and ease of use, while advanced snowboarders may look for more durable and high-tech options.
-
Try Different Models: Always try on multiple models and brands. Each helmet fits differently, and what is comfortable for one person may not be for another.
-
Check Safety Certifications: Ensure the helmet meets safety standards, such as ASTM F2040 or CE EN1077, indicating they have passed rigorous safety tests.
-
Consider Compatibility: If you use other gear like goggles, ensure your helmet is compatible for a secure fit.
Maintaining Your Snowboarding Helmet
Once you've chosen your helmet, maintaining it is essential for its longevity:
-
Regular Cleaning: Clean the exterior and interior lining regularly with mild soap and water.
-
Storage: Store your helmet in a cool, dry place to prevent damage from heat or moisture.
-
Check for Damage: After any significant impact or every so often during the season, check for cracks or compromise in structure.
